<h3>What is a Memory Moment?</h3>

This refers to the term that is used to describe the interruption of a narration to introduce a recollection of an event of a character from memory that helps them to show the readers why a character does what he does, for a better understanding.

Hence, it can be seen that from the complete text, <em>Children of Blood and Bones</em> there is a narration of the protagonist Zélie Adebola and how she tries to restore magic to the kingdom of Orisha after the magicians in the town had been banned from practicing magic.

There is the use of memory moments in order to show the flashbacks which Zelie had when she was discovering her powers and tried to harness it for the good of the people of Orisha.

Define affix.(1 point) the basic part of a word a part added before a root word a part added either before or after a root word
Tomtit [17]

Answer:

a part added either before or after a root word  

Explanation:

The affixes are elements of the language that can appear before or after the root of the word, modifying it and changing its meaning. Affixes can be given two names:

Suffix: It has a morphological function and appears after the root of the word: Ex: Reality, prosperity.

Prefix: It has a semantic function and appears before the root of the word. Ex: Unhappy, insecure.
